Adalbert Geheeb (March 21, 1842 in Geisa - 13 September 1909 in Konigsfelden, Brugg, Aargau) was a German botanist specializing in mosses. The son of a pharmacist, he studied natural history as a pastime, and published extensively.In 1864-65 he studied pharmacy in Jena. Up until 1892, he served as a pharmacist in his hometown of Geisa, afterwards working as a private scholar in Freiburg im Breisgau.
